Commit Graph

581 Commits

Author SHA1 Message Date
AlessioDP c3888c8f65
Fix NullPointerException due plugin instance for jedis tasks in UUIDTranslator/AbstractDataManager (#57) 2022-12-25 06:26:53 +04:00
mohammed jasem alaajel c8362a44ec
add config option to restore old kick behavior pre 0.9.0 2022-11-27 12:29:13 +04:00
mohammed jasem alaajel 31e461a11c
change url of big uuid cache 2022-11-27 12:10:29 +04:00
mohammed jasem alaajel a9ea04c2c0
missed location were it wasn't using the constant 2022-11-24 01:41:47 +04:00
mohammed jasem alaajel ddfc689c2d
expose CachedUUIDEntry Class 2022-11-16 11:32:20 +04:00
mohammed jasem alaajel ae6961ef24
bump version 2022-11-16 08:22:57 +04:00
mohammed jasem alaajel 8318bcd1bf
update some logs in configloader 2022-11-16 08:22:30 +04:00
mohammed jasem alaajel 0b9fd6d7ff
Make sure server field is withen map than calling redis seperatly 2022-11-14 08:45:55 +04:00
mohammed jasem alaajel a526298d1c
change one of the comments in PlayerUtils 2022-11-14 08:42:54 +04:00
mohammed jasem alaajel c69b1e214e
add missing final keyword to PROXY_TIMEOUT var 2022-11-14 08:40:46 +04:00
mohammed jasem alaajel e5f0075a58
add messages config, change some jedis/redis depercated apis, bump to 0.9.0, new logging from another locations handling. 2022-11-11 20:30:16 +04:00
mohammed jasem alaajel 748bc13568
Fix ssl connections on PooledConnections
useSSL in configloader wasn't passing it to the ConnectionProvider
2022-11-05 15:44:51 +04:00
mohammed jasem alaajel 5e3ce725de
Include some changes to ssl notes
and little change for compatiblity pool
2022-11-05 15:43:23 +04:00
mohammed jasem alaajel 92bb0030de
move PlayerUtils code from platforms to the api 2022-11-02 08:38:25 +04:00
mohammed jasem alaajel d8c21edc7a
Bump version to 0.8.1 2022-11-02 07:58:13 +04:00
mohammed jasem alaajel 87a2b93537
update jitpack location 2022-11-01 10:13:36 +04:00
mohammed jasem alaajel 0f5d5b2440
Fixed Typos caused JedisPooled to be JedisCluster withen the abstract api 2022-11-01 09:59:08 +04:00
mohammed jasem alaajel 21f543581c
add jitpack.yml
should fix the velocity not compiling on jitpack
2022-10-31 15:17:52 +04:00
mohammed jasem alaajel bc266ae1fa
Update javadocs for Jedis Cluster/Pooled instances 2022-10-30 00:10:56 +04:00
mohammed jasem alaajel 8dc42d071a
Add copyright header to source code 2022-10-30 00:02:09 +04:00
mohammed jasem alaajel 71b959936e
Move cluster summoner to Provider cluster 2022-10-25 15:52:50 +04:00
mohammed jasem alaajel 28419b3168
remove git versions 2022-10-25 08:18:30 +04:00
mohammed jasem alaajel a382a298a1
Make summoner create customized JedisPooled that can't be closed 2022-10-25 08:04:48 +04:00
mohammed jasem alaajel 4d58ee1742
add todo list for later into config loader 2022-10-19 07:46:59 +04:00
mohammed jasem alaajel af4e180b2c
fix nullpointer in JedisPooledSummoner
Jedis pool when null it calls shutdown so added an check to check if its null
2022-10-17 08:27:55 +04:00
mohammed jasem alaajel c1ad902bd3
upgrade jedis 2022-10-15 18:13:44 +04:00
mohammed jasem alaajel 74ed18e9b3
Make sure to run LoginEvent Last fixes #48 2022-09-14 08:09:43 +04:00
mohammed jasem alaajel a51ff98909 update readme 2022-08-02 17:52:34 +04:00
mohammed jasem alaajel 80a4791d12 api changes in events, move Listener serialization into Util class 2022-07-30 22:36:29 +04:00
mohammed jasem alaajel fdd537b276 fix javadocs again, add getServerFor in velocity 2022-07-27 19:06:57 +04:00
mohammed jasem alaajel 17897bc112 make RedisBungeeAPI class platform dependant and make Abstract version of it 2022-07-27 17:43:51 +04:00
mohammed jasem alaajel 576bcc39d2 update readme 2022-07-26 20:52:42 +04:00
mohammed jasem alaajel 508125023e update readme 2022-07-26 20:46:32 +04:00
mohammed jasem alaajel 43b2d20e39 update readme 2022-07-26 20:45:39 +04:00
mohammed jasem alaajel 64af12044e Change Plugin instance of Bungeecord to RedisBungee to maintain old plugin compatibility 2022-07-26 18:42:29 +04:00
mohammed jasem alaajel 2ae9b5d480 add log option, check connection for JedisPooled 2022-07-26 17:55:16 +04:00
mohammed jasem alaajel d77e909e7d block when exhausted, new config options for the compatibility pool max connections 2022-07-26 17:52:00 +04:00
mohammed jasem alaajel ee76fa0b3d Change Jedis -> JedisPooled, and make tasks use UnifiedJedis
since JedisCluster, JedisPooled are Childern of UnifiedJedis
2022-07-26 17:48:00 +04:00
mohammed Alteniji f303f2c202
Update README.md 2022-07-26 15:43:56 +04:00
mohammed Alteniji 4e46dc5536
Update README.md 2022-07-26 15:41:57 +04:00
mohammed Alteniji b58e503ec7
Update README.md 2022-07-26 15:38:01 +04:00
mohammed Alteniji b16a7d4cbc
Update README.md 2022-07-26 15:36:28 +04:00
mohammed jasem alaajel 5a7001a68c remove else when checking if password is null 2022-07-26 15:14:14 +04:00
mohammed jasem alaajel 81a8fd218e move PlayerUtils and change the name 2022-07-26 12:49:44 +04:00
mohammed jasem alaajel 92f5e04edf change method naming of updateProxiesIds 2022-07-26 12:42:42 +04:00
mohammed jasem alaajel e7b241edd6 git rid of lua system 2022-07-26 12:40:14 +04:00
mohammed jasem alaajel 86c6e9464d internal changes 2022-07-26 10:58:00 +04:00
mohammed jasem alaajel 1828cd854c add config option for later use 2022-07-25 20:04:21 +04:00
mohammed jasem alaajel 6910c96f67 fix mess up in API 2022-07-25 19:13:25 +04:00
mohammed jasem alaajel 8f602407b5 fix java docs again 2022-07-25 18:49:49 +04:00